Henry L. Haid, of Langhorne, passed away on Sunday, August 25, 2013 at St. Mary Medical Center with his family by his side. He was 79.

Born in Brooklyn, NY, he was a son of the late Henry and Alva Corkett Haid.

He was the beloved husband of 32 years to Mary Lou Eller Haid.

Hank was a resident of Yardley and Langhorne for many years. He enjoyed being outdoors, and loved golfing, fishing and biking. Hank was an excellent woodworker, and an enthusiastic chess player. He also loved to dance, especially with his loving wife. One of his true passions was traveling. Although he visited many places over the years, his favorites were the National Parks.

Anyone would have been proud to know Hank. He was honest and honorable, automatically doing the right thing and never looking for a pat on the back. He was ethical and responsible. If he gave his word, he would always follow through. He was thoughtful and snarky. He knew how to make everyone laugh with his witty, clever and hilarious remarks. Hank was one of those very special people whom everyone liked; it was impossible not to like him because he was kind, outgoing, strong and charismatic. Hank was a best friend to many, a remarkable father and grandfather to several, and an outstanding and irreplaceable husband to one Mary Lou Haid. He will be dearly missed.

In addition to his wife, Hank is survived by his children: Carolyn Brodsky and her fiancee Michael Cochrane of Norwalk, CT, Thomas Sullivan and his wife Kelly of Salt Lake City, UT, David Sullivan and his wife Caralyn of Nokesville, VA, Jennifer Mottola of Long Island, NY, John Haid of Long Island, NY, and Henry Haid and his wife Patricia of Long Island, NY; son-in-law Duke Brodsky; his sister: Betty Vogel and her husband Norman; and his grandchildren: Rae, Tyler, Logan, Addison, Hudson, and Malachy Sullivan, Maxwell, Austin, and Carly Brodsky, Emily Cochrane, Christopher, Courtney, and Matthew Sullivan, and Brian and Thomas Mottola, and Matthew Haid.

Relatives and friends are invited to call on Wednesday, August 28, 2013 from 10:30 am to his Funeral Mass at 11:30 am in the Church of St. Andrew, 81 Swamp Rd., Newtown, PA 18940. Interment will be private.
